    Abstract: Subject of the present invention is a combination of nucleic acid molecules capable of hybridizing with a target nucleic acid sequence. In order to overcome problems with the reproducibility of FISH assays and to decrease assay time, hairpin probes are used in combination with helper probes annealing adjacent to the target site of the hairpin probe.

    Abstract: The invention relates to a method and a kit for the detection of an antibiotic resistance in a predetermined micro-organism in a biological sample. The method according to the invention comprises the following steps: (a) contacting the biological sample with a first nucleic acid labelled with a first label and capable of selectively hybridizing with a nucleic acid in the micro-organism, (b) identifying the micro-organism by the detection of the presence of the first label in an individual cell of the micro-organism, (c) contacting the sample with at least one probe for detection of an antibiotic resistance in a micro-organism, wherein said at least one probe is labelled with at least a second label, and (d) determining the antibiotic resistance of the micro-organism by the detection of the presence of at least the second label, wherein steps (b) and (d) are performed simultaneously so as to allow quick identification of a pathogen directly from a sample without culturing and without prior amplification.
